RTA Plan
Pima County voters approved a 20-year, $2.1 billion regional transportation plan in 2006 following extensive public input on the draft plan. At the same time, voters approved a half-cent excise (sales) tax from the RTA’s taxing district within Pima County to fund the plan. RTA Next
The RTA has a $2.46 billion draft regional transportation plan the RTA Board is working to finalize for future voter consideration. Development of the draft plan was guided by citizen input and technical input from RTA member jurisdictions. More than 2,200 people reviewed the draft plan and participated in a survey to provide feedback. Once final revisions are made to the draft, the plan will be presented to Pima County voters, who will have the option to decide if they will support the plan as well as a 20-year new half-cent sales tax initiative to fund the future plan. RTA Funding
The Regional Transportation Authority’s 20-year regional transportation plan is funded by a voter-approved half-cent excise (sales) tax. The tax is collected in the state-established RTA special taxing district within Pima County. RTA Board
The RTA is governed by the chief elected officials of local, state and tribal governments. The RTA Board was established in 2004.
